CrashCatch provides simple and powerful crash diagnostics for C++ applications on Windows and Linux, with macOS support planned. Whether you're building GUI apps, system tools, or CLI utilities, CrashCatch helps you catch and log critical failures with minimal setup.
As of v1.2, CrashCatch supports rich crash context capture and includes optional post-crash upload integration.

OS | Supported | Crash Handling Method |
---|---|---|
Windows | β Yes | SetUnhandledExceptionFilter + MiniDump |
Linux | β Yes | POSIX signals (signal() ) + backtrace |
macOS | π§ Planned | POSIX + Mach exceptions |

When a crash occurs, CrashCatch generates the following files in the ./crash_dumps/
directory:
crash_YYYY-MM-DD_HH-MM-SS.dmp
β Binary MiniDump (viewable in tools like WinDbg)crash_YYYY-MM-DD_HH-MM-SS.txt
β Human-readable crash summary

- Timestamp: The time the crash occurred.
- Dump File: The path to the generated MiniDump file.
- Exception Code: The exception code that caused the crash.
- Thread ID: The ID of the thread that crashed.
- Stack Trace: A list of function calls leading up to the crash.
- Environment Info: Additional information about the environment in which the crash occurred.
- Architecture (x86/x64): The architecture of the system where the crash occurred.
- Executable: The path to the executable that crashed.
- Uptime (s): The duration the application was running when the crash occurred. -App version: The version of the application from config.
- Build Config: The configuration of the build (e.g., Release, Debug).
- Notes: Any additional notes or comments about the crash.
